Ethiopia declares unilateral Tigray ceasefire as rebels enter regional capital; government forces flee

(NNN-AGENCIES) — Ethiopia’s federal government on Monday declared a “unilateral ceasefire” in its war-torn Tigray region, state media reported, as rebel fighters entered the regional capital Mekele, sparking celebrations in the streets.
